Overall Green Drought for South-East Asia-2026
in China, Indonesia, Cambodia, Laos, Malaysia, Philippines, Thailand, Vietnam

Event summary

The drought has lasted for 5 months. Drought indicators suggest anomalies typical of mild to severe events.

GDACS ID DR 1018545
Name: South-East Asia-2026
Countries: China, Indonesia, Cambodia, Laos, Malaysia, Philippines, Thailand, Vietnam
Start Date: End of Jan 2026
Duration: 141 days (at 20 Jun 2026)
Impact: Minor impact for agricultural drought in 338232 km2
